CiderWebmail::Util(3pm) User Contributed Perl Documentation CiderWebmail::Util(3pm)FUNCTIONSadd_foldertree_uris($c, {folders => $folder_tree, path => 'folder/path', uris => [{action => 'view', uri => 'view_folder'}, ...]}) Adds some URIs to a folder tree. add_foldertree_icons($c, {folders => $folder_tree}) Adds some icons to a folder tree. uri_mask_folder_path($path) Mask all slashes in folder path for use in URIs. add_foldertree_to_stash($c) Gets a folder tree and folders hash from the model, adds 'view' uris and puts them on the stash. send_foldertree_update($c) Common function to reply to a request with a new folder tree. Used in AJAX commands. filter_unusable_addresses(@addresses) Filters a list of addresses (string or Mail::Address) to get rid of stuff like 'undisclosed-recipients:' message_group_name formats a date/subject/address for message-grouping for examples it removes (re:|fwd:) from subjects encrypt({ string => $string }) encrypt a string decrypt({ string => $string }) decrypt a string get_key() gets the server-side encryption key if no key exists one will be created perl v5.14.2 2012-06-16 CiderWebmail::Util(3pm)
